Opinion of the Court
The appeal comes to this Court upon a demurrer ore terms. The grounds for demurrer are not specified as required by C. S., 512. The reason for requiring such demurrers to specify the legal grounds upon which they are based was discussed and applied in Seawell v. Cole, 194 N. C., 546; Enloe v. Ragle, 195 N. C., 38; Scales v. Trust Co., 195 N. C., 772.
Affirmed.
